The Schroff UTE power strip is a versatile and reliable solution for indoor power supply. With its robust design and high-quality craftsmanship, it is ideal for use in various applications, whether in offices, workshops, or other professional environments. The power strip features a Wieland connector and offers a total of eight sockets, allowing for flexible and efficient power distribution. Its compact format and easy installation make it a practical choice for anyone in need of a reliable power supply. The Schroff UTE power strip is not only functional but also aesthetically pleasing in a simple white finish, making it easy to integrate into different environments.
- Eight sockets for versatile connection options
- Wieland connector for a secure connection
- Robust construction for indoor use
- Made in Germany for high quality standards.
